Beachwood Police incidents March 22 to 29

The following information was supplied by the Beachwood Police Department. Where arrests or charges are mentioned, it does not indicate a conviction.

Shirtless man dances and flails at Saks

March 22, 8:44 p.m. — Police reported that a man with no shirt was “out of control” outside Saks Fifth Avenue. When they asked him to stop dancing and flailing, he did not comply and police arrested him and charged him with disorderly conduct.

Man undresses, towels self on Richmond Road

Monday, March 25, 2:05 a.m. — An officer spotted a man removing several layers of clothing and drying himself off with a towel on Richmond Road. The officer gave the man a ride home.

Attempted car theft reported

Monday, March 25, 5:30 p.m. — A woman reported that someone tried to steal her car while it was parked at the Beachwood Place Mall.

$2,500 cash reported missing from Greenlawn home

Friday, March 29, 11:11 a.m. — A Greenlawn Avenue resident reported that a five-gallon jug containing about $2,500 cash had turned up missing from his bedroom.
